Output 51fa73c5bf1cc63b64a29dbc8d9fb27a0e8165c3d039a4a8e106659020f1e88f:0

value
181400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d68b29d42bf1db1d2b843ad0b93d8c0b21e077f OP_EQUAL
address
3D87p3gnDeeSpkmcvbs6EoGtH2wruuUqs2
transaction
51fa73c5bf1cc63b64a29dbc8d9fb27a0e8165c3d039a4a8e106659020f1e88f
spent
true